Is 'Final Offer' Part Of A Series?

4 Answers2025-06-30 15:32:30
I've been diving deep into Lauren Asher's romance novels lately, and 'Final Offer' is absolutely part of her 'Dreamland Billionaires' series. It’s the third book, following 'The Fine Print' and 'Terms and Conditions,' but stands strong on its own. The series revolves around three billionaire brothers—each book focusing on one—and their tangled paths to love and redemption. 'Final Offer' stars Cal, the broody, tattooed artist with a gambling addiction, and Lana, his childhood sweetheart. Their chemistry is electric, layered with emotional depth and steamy moments. The series connects through shared locations (like Dreamland amusement park) and recurring side characters, but each book delivers a fresh, addictive love story. If you enjoy billionaire romances with emotional scars and grand gestures, this series is gold. As a series reader, I love how Asher balances interconnected plots with standalone satisfaction. You see glimpses of past couples without feeling lost, and the world feels richer with each book. 'Final Offer' especially stands out for its raw portrayal of addiction and second chances—Cal’s growth is heartbreakingly real. The series’ charm lies in its blend of tropes: forced proximity, childhood friends-to-lovers, and emotional healing. Even the titles cleverly tie into contracts and negotiations, mirroring the brothers’ struggles. Dive in—you’ll binge all three.

Who Are The 'Final Girls' In The Novel 'Final Girls'?

5 Answers2025-06-30 13:40:40
In 'Final Girls', the term refers to three women—Quincy, Sam, and Lisa—who survived separate massacres and are bonded by trauma. Quincy is the most central, a baking blogger trying to forget her past as the lone survivor of a cabin massacre. Lisa, the first Final Girl, became a mentor figure but died under suspicious circumstances, leaving Quincy and Sam to uncover the truth. Sam is the wildcard, abrasive and haunted, her survival story involving a college spree killer. Their dynamic is tense but deeply intertwined. Quincy represents resilience through denial, burying her trauma under a curated life. Lisa symbolized hope until her death shattered that illusion. Sam embodies raw survival instinct, refusing to conform to societal expectations of victimhood. The novel explores how each woman copes (or fails to) with the 'Final Girl' label—a mix of public fascination and personal torment. Their shared identity becomes a trap, forcing confrontations with their pasts and each other.
